How it works

From device to dashboard in four steps

1

Create an account

Sign in with Google, Facebook, or Apple. No password required.

2

Provision a device

Flash your ESP8266, paste the generated token into its config, and power it on.

3

Define test suites

Choose which network tests to run and how often. Tests are pushed to the device automatically.

4

View results

Results stream back to your dashboard over TLS — even from devices behind NAT.

Supported tests

Everything you need to diagnose a small network

🖧

Subnet Scan

Discover all live hosts on a subnet. Detect rogue devices or verify expected topology.

📡

Ping

Measure round-trip time and packet loss to any host. Track latency over time.

🌐

HTTP / HTTPS

Verify reachability and response codes for web services. Alert on failures or slow responses.

🔍

DNS Resolution

Resolve hostnames and validate DNS answers. Catch misconfigured or hijacked resolvers.

📶

Wi-Fi Scan

List neighboring access points with SSID, BSSID, channel, and signal strength.
